What is the common phrase for treatment billed by a medical provider or clinic that never occurred?
Phantom treatment or billing for services not rendered.

What does the phrase triangulation refer to?
Analyzing the various cell towers from which the claimant's cell phone pinged to pinpoint the geo-location of the claimant or witness.

With more home-bound employees and people in general, we expect to see more bogus injury claims. How do you investigate with no witnesses?
Neighborhood canvass, video surveillance, medical canvass or medical authorization to verify treatment. If no treatment sought, request cell phone records to verify geo-location details at the date/time of the alleged event.

What types of evidence is potentially recoverable from mobile devices?
Email, text messages, geolocation data & GPS history, documents and files, internet history and social media, call logs and contacts, data from 3rd party apps such as banking transactions, calendar entries, to-do lists, photos & videos.
Describe the fraud scheme referred to as past posting?
Obtaining insurance coverage after a loss occurred, and then filing a fraudulent claim.

What is the legal way to conduct unmanned surveillance?
The recording device has to be on public property or a public easement. But always check to see if the laws have changed.
Some crooked claimants use a PDF editor or correction tape to alter dates of service on Vet records. Why?
They alter Vet records to match the false/reported date of loss to Markel so their claim is covered under the term and conditions of the policy.

Did the search "How to start a fire" skyrocket after March 2020?
Yes, both Google and YouTube reported the search "How to start a fire" shot through the roof after March of 2020.
Individuals may torch their homes or businesses if they are unable to pay their mortgage. Common excuses include kitchen accidents (grease fires) as well as lit candles and cigarettes.
Red flags could be an increase in policy limits, changes to deductibles, and items scheduled to the policy shortly before the loss.

What is a post-mortem examination of an animal called?
Necropsy -- is a post-mortem examination (dissection of the body) to determine why the animal died.

Most soft-tissue injuries (strains, sprains, headaches) resolve themselves within 6 weeks after the occurrence. That being said, if the insured/claimant is still claiming the same injuries 6 months to a year later, what fraud scheme are they likely involved with?
Malingering -- exaggerating or feigning illness in order to escape duty or work.
And/Or
Medical build-up.

What are some of the reasons you would request a Medical Canvass?
Verify date(s) of injury and treatment
Assess if the injury is related to the claim
Discover if the claimant has a history of prior claims
Determine if there are previous treatments for similar injuries
Uncovering a pattern of drug seeking behavior
Revealing possible misrepresentations about the claim
